First IB Job Location
I'm a college senior currently looking for my first investment banking gig. Just curious to hear your thoughts on office location --- if I were to work in a city with little IB activity, would I be pigeonholing myself?

No, its not that hard to move locations, your bank and experience will be the biggest factors in your next job search. That being said it is easier to interview when you're in the same city and often times local candidates will get preferential treatment over you.
